**FAQ: Why does the Ostermill ORM refactor touch the migration vault?**

Reviewers often ask why PR batches for the legacy ORM layer include changes to the sealed migration vault. The old Ostermill mapper embedded schema hashes directly in entity classes, so every renamed table requires regenerating the vault manifest. Please verify each hash change against the migration ledger rather than approving in bulk. If you need to open the vault locally to compare manifests, authenticate with the passphrase noted immediately below.

unlock words, yajof-tagug: caseth-kelmir-druael-tamion-rusath-sorael-quenion-julath-ralael-joreth-wendor-holius-gormir

Ticket #—query planner regression build failing signature check. Hey, welcome aboard! The 5.2 planner hotfix (fixes the join-reorder regression from the Tallow upgrade) keeps getting rejected by the Ironvale deploy gate with a bad-signature error. Turns out the build box still had the retired key loaded. Rebuild from a clean checkout, sign with the current key, and re-push — the gate should pass. To save you digging through the vault, the current deploy key is below.

deploy key for kagup-bawig: bky9_ZMq28eTw9

# Supplier Contract Renewal — Vexley Components (Managers Only)

The three-year agreement with Vexley Components expires at the end of Q3. Procurement recommends renewal with a revised volume tier, reflecting increased demand from the Orlette product line. Branch managers should review the draft terms carefully and flag any regional delivery concerns before the signing deadline. Please note the confidential planning context appended below.

internal memo for tagef-hadup: Gross margin on Ulaath came in at 15 percent against a plan of 5 percent. Only 7 of the 120 pilot accounts renewed Ulaath, so a churn review is set for October 15.

Hi team,

Before I hand off the 3.2 release, please note the humidity sensor drift reported on Verdana controllers in the Elmbrook trial site. Drift exceeds 4% after roughly ten days of continuous operation; firmware 3.2.1 adds an automatic recalibration cycle every 72 hours. Support should advise growers to install 3.2.1 and trigger a manual recalibration once. The hotfix bundle must be verified before distribution, so I'm including the signing key used for the 3.2.1 packages below.

release key, fahof-yagap: bky3_m5d